Game at a glance

Real Salt Lake 3, Philadelphia 0

Game 7: Saturday at Rio Tinto Stadium

RSL records its second shutout of the season

Back-to-back wins evens RSL's record up at 3-3-1 (10 points)

Beckerman, Olave, Saborio all score their second goals of the season in victory
